  • How many airports are there in Scotland?

    There are 15 airports in Scotland. The busiest airport is Edinburgh Turnhouse Airport (EDI), with 47% of all flights arriving there.

  • What is the cheapest month to fly from Virginia to Scotland?

    The cheapest month for flights from Virginia to Scotland is October, when tickets cost £561 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are June and July, when the average cost of round-trip tickets is £1,120 and £1,112 respectively.

  • How long is the flight to Scotland?

    An average direct flight from Virginia to Scotland takes 17h 28m, covering a distance of 3484 miles. The shortest route is Washington, D.C. Dulles Intl Airport (IAD) to Edinburgh (EDI) with an average flight time of 7h 05m.
